Role in a Control4 System
An essential component in every Control4 home
automation system is a controller that acts as the central
processor of the system.
Control4 controllers provide options for controlling lights,
home theaters, distributed audio systems, and other
devices controlled using various protocols, such as Infra
Red (IR), Serial, Contact, Relay, etc.
The Home Theater Controller provides extensive media
management services for audio and video sources, such
as CDs and DVDs stored in connected devices. An
internal hard drive stores user interface information and
media cover art locally for quicker access. It also allows
you to use an external storage device with USB support
for media storage.
